Modern life often turns eating into a rushed routine—something done between tasks rather than an experience to be savored. Taste in the Wild invites listeners to rediscover food through a deeper, more mindful connection with nature, the senses, and the environment in which we eat.

This book explores how flavor is shaped not only by ingredients but also by sound, light, scent, texture, and atmosphere. By bringing awareness to these sensory elements, meals become richer, calmer, and more meaningful. From listening to natural soundscapes while dining to enjoying meals outdoors under changing seasonal landscapes, the book shows how the environment around us can transform the way we experience taste.

Through guided practices and practical ideas, listeners learn how to slow down the pace of eating and engage all five senses during meals. The book explains how outdoor dining, nature-inspired rituals, and thoughtful environmental design can deepen appreciation for food while improving digestion, mindfulness, and emotional well-being.

Inside this guide, listeners will discover how natural soundscapes influence flavor perception, how seasonal outdoor meals create deeper sensory experiences, and how small rituals—such as mindful breathing, observing surroundings, and eating slowly—can turn everyday meals into restorative moments of connection.
